Abstract
856,912. Discharge lamps. GENERAL ELECTRIC CO. March 27, 1957 [April 9, 1956], No. 9999/57. Addition to 821,321. Class 39(1). A discharge lamp, particularly a fluorescent discharge lamp, according to the parent Specification is modified so that a kidney-shaped crosssection of the lamp is such that the ratio of the curved annular length D between the two ends of the kidney configuration to the maximum wall-to-wall spacing E in the centre thereof is between 2 : 1 and 10 : 1, and that the wall-to-wall spacing decreases from the centre of the kidney configuration towards the ends thereof such that the ratio of the decrease in the spacing to spacing at the centre, i.e. the ratio of (E-F) to E, does not exceed one half and can be 0À21. The or each kidney-shaped cross-section of the lamp is bounded by a convex outer wall 16, a concave inner wall 17 of greater curvature than that of the outer wall 16, two convex edge walls 18, 18<SP>1</SP> of greater curvature than that of the inner wall 17, and outwardly diverging substantially straight wall sections 19 and 19<SP>1</SP>, the radius of curvature of the edge walls 18 and 18<SP>1</SP> being less than that of the inner wall 17 to an extent not exceeding 50% and the straight wall sections 19 and 19<SP>1</SP> being inclined at an angle # of at least 15 degrees to the medial line of the cross-section. The concave inner wall 17 can have a radius of curvature approximately one third that of the convex outer wall 16 and the inclination of the straight wall sections 19 and 19<SP>1</SP> to the medial line of the cross-section can be approximately 27 degrees. The kidney shaped cross-section can extend the full length of the envelope forming a single groove or the envelope can be provided with a plurality of longitudinally spaced indentations or re-entrant grooves arranged on one side only or on diametrically opposite sides and which may alternate on opposite sides and be of unequal length. The lamp, at rated voltage and current values, can have a wall loading in the range of 0À05 to 0À08 watts per sq. cm. and a linear loading of from 20 to 40 watts per 30 cms. length. In a specific example the ratio of the curved annular length D to the maximum wall-to-wall spacing E is approximately 5:1, the wall loading is approximately 0À07 watts per sq. cm., the linear loading is approximately 35 watts per 30 cms. length, and the average current density is approximately 0À2 amps per sq. cm. of the crosssection. The lamp filling comprises one or more rare gases such as argon at a pressure of 0À5 to 5 mms. and mercury vapour at a pressure of 1 to 20 microns. With argon at a pressure of 3 mms. the mercury can be at a pressure of 5-8 microns. A halophosphate phosphor activated with antimony and manganese can be coated on the inside of the lamp envelope and a water-repellent material can be coated on the outside of the envelope to facilitate starting. A polar light distribution pattern and a wall temperature distribution pattern for the lamp are given.
